Reynolds, Sir Joshua (1723-1792)
The Ladies Waldegrave. 1780. Three sisters, the daughters of the 2nd Earl Waldegrave, are shown collaboratively working on a piece of needlework. Oil on canvas, 143.0 x 168.3 cm. NG2171;5360. Purchased with the aid of The Cowan Smith Bequest and the Art Fund 1952.
